African American author who secured 7-figure, six-book deal across two major publishers debuts this September

On the heels of the success of Black Panther and Spider-Man: Into the Spider-Verse, there has been an uptick of mainstream interest in black/African stories and creators. One such rising star, Rena Barron, snagged two three-book deals with two prestigious publishers that totaled in the seven-figure range.
